The Challenge for Indeed
Employers often need support with account onboarding, slowing down the hiring process.
Indeed is the leading jobs marketplace in the world, trusted by employers and job seekers alike. It hosts hundreds of millions of job-seeker profiles and helps more than 3.5 million employers connect with the right candidates.
But Indeed isn’t sitting idle at the top spot. They know how vital their role is, and they want to match even more people to jobs — faster. Speed is essential: just three months of unemployment can push many individuals below the poverty line. “A job can be the difference between being able to pay rent or not,” said Linda West, Vice President of Business Systems. “We take that very seriously.”
Reducing job search duration requires onboarding more new employers so they can post jobs faster, but with the same amount of scrutiny to maintain trust. Indeed helps ensure employers are legitimate by reviewing documents like business licenses and tax forms, which gives job seekers confidence that the postings are genuine. This thoroughness has another impact: roughly 22% of support requests from employers are related to the onboarding or account moderation process. Blurry uploaded forms or missing data delay job postings and require more time from Indeed teams to resolve.
These delays hinder employers from finding the talent they need quickly and limit opportunities for job seekers, especially those in urgent need. By automating administrative tasks and freeing up their teams to focus on what they do best — engaging with employers — Indeed can focus on their mission of helping people get jobs.

How Salesforce Helps Indeed
Agentforce will help employers resolve onboarding issues faster to speed up job postings.
Agentforce, the agentic layer on the Salesforce Platform, will provide trusted, 24/7 support for employers onboarding to the Indeed platform for the first time, as well as those already using it. Agentforce will be able to autonomously answer verification questions, resolve issues, and handle administrative tasks — drastically improving efficiency and productivity.
For example, if an employer receives an alert about an issue with their job posting, they can chat in natural language with Agentforce to understand why it was flagged, such as a too-short job description. Agentforce can not only identify the issue but also suggest ways to resolve it and even update the job posting in real time, allowing the employer to move forward without delays.
To resolve these common issues previously, employers interacted with a chatbot that had limited capabilities, often requiring intervention from an Indeed team member if an issue came up during the verification process. For example, when posting a job, an employer would use the chatbot to verify their account, and, once approved, the bot would send a link to complete the posting. However, if an issue such as missing information occurred, the employer would need to contact a representative to resolve the problem.
Because Agentforce can reason across Indeed’s comprehensive data, it’s more powerful than a traditional chatbot. With Indeed’s data unified in Data Cloud, Agentforce can incorporate all types of data from many different systems and formats — including unstructured data like articles with instructions for updating a job posting, and structured data, such as an employer’s job posting history or account status. Data Cloud now integrates Indeed’s 320 terabytes of data, including over 580 million job seeker profiles** and 24 million jobs, with zero-copy integration to other data lakes like Snowflake and AWS.
“Our data has been captive, unusable in our go-to-market strategies because it's been too cost prohibitive to move data around,” said Chief Information Officer and Chief Security Officer Anthony Moisant. “Data Cloud is a game-changer for us.”
Agentforce can go further thanks to MuleSoft, which securely connects Indeed’s third-party data sources, systems, and applications. MuleSoft acts as the integration layer between the Salesforce Platform and other third-party systems, such as Workday, ensuring all data flows seamlessly to and from Data Cloud. This real-time data exchange allows Agentforce to instantly access the most relevant information, making it even more effective at providing timely answers and reducing the administrative burden on Indeed’s team.
“We're looking at 100 different use cases for applying Agentforce to automate the things that can accelerate and remove from the day-to-day responsibilities of our folks, so they can have more impact,” said West.

How Indeed Did It
To implement Agentforce, Indeed engaged the Salesforce Professional Services team, which helped them train their employees on Agentforce and ensure faster resolution of support cases that arose during implementation. Next, they prioritized their first use cases for Agentforce: boosting the productivity of their sales and support functions. These capabilities support employer customers who need to hire quickly, while also helping Indeed toward the goal of reducing time to hire by 50%.
While Agentforce has built-in trust and security features, like zero data retention as part of the Einstein Trust Layer, Indeed also established their own design guidance, governance, and testing practices to manage any risks across their data. Agentforce works from unified Customer 360 data across 3.3 million employers, but strict guardrails limit its access to data beyond what’s relevant to the agent’s role as part of Indeed’s sales and marketing objectives.
Next, Indeed helped drive adoption of these new tools through clear communication of the benefits and by deploying AI enablement programs to help employees integrate AI in their daily workflows. Working alongside AI at Indeed allows employees to focus on more meaningful, strategic work, boosting engagement, productivity, and building new skills for the future. “As we enhance support for our employers, we're also creating a better experience for our internal teams,” said Linda West, Vice President of Business Automation. “Indeed employees can focus more on what matters most—building strong connections with our customers.”
A final piece of the foundation: Decide what success looks like. For Indeed, it was not only productivity or net-new revenue opportunities, but employee satisfaction with fewer administrative tasks.
